“Verwenden der asynchronisierten Funktion in UseEffect” Code-Antworten

asynchronisch in useEffect

  useEffect(() => {
    (async () => {
      const products = await api.index()
      setFilteredProducts(products)
      setProducts(products)
    })()
  }, [])

Runtime Terror

useEffect async erwarten

const getUsers = async () => {
 const users = await axios.get('https://randomuser.me/api/?page=1&results=10&nat=us');
 setUsers(users.data.results);
};

useEffect(() => {
 getUsers();
}, []);
Clever Crane

Async useEffect

useEffect(() => {
  (async function anyNameFunction() {await loadContent();})();
}, []); 
Jittery Jaguar

Async useEffect

 function OutsideUsageExample() {
  const [data, dataSet] = useState<any>(null)

  const fetchMyAPI = useCallback(async () => {
    let response = await fetch('api/data')
    response = await response.json()
    dataSet(response)
  }, [])

  useEffect(() => {
    fetchMyAPI()
  }, [fetchMyAPI])

  return (
    <div>
      <div>data: {JSON.stringify(data)}</div>
      <div>
        <button onClick={fetchMyAPI}>manual fetch</button>
      </div>
    </div>
  )
}
Embarrassed Echidna

Verwenden der asynchronisierten Funktion in UseEffect

function Example() {
  const [data, dataSet] = useState<any>(null)

  useEffect(() => {
    async function fetchMyAPI() {
      let response = await fetch('api/data')
      response = await response.json()
      dataSet(response)
    }

    fetchMyAPI()
  }, [])

  return <div>{JSON.stringify(data)}</div>
}
Reza

Ähnliche Antworten wie “Verwenden der asynchronisierten Funktion in UseEffect”

Fragen ähnlich wie “Verwenden der asynchronisierten Funktion in UseEffect”

Weitere verwandte Antworten zu “Verwenden der asynchronisierten Funktion in UseEffect” auf JavaScript

Durchsuchen Sie beliebte Code-Antworten nach Sprache

Durchsuchen Sie andere Codesprachen